Clox vs Workyard

Workyard is a GPS time tracking and workforce management platform built for construction and field-service companies. Its calling card is highly accurate GPS location and job and labor cost tracking, and it is one of the most respected tools in the trades.

Workyard pricing: A $50/mo company base fee plus per user. Starter is $8/user/mo and Pro is $16/user/mo, with a lower rate on annual billing (from $6/user/mo). Enterprise is a custom quote.

Why teams switch

Where Clox is the better fit.

01

One plan, first 3 users included, so a small crew pays far less

Workyard charges a $50 monthly company base fee plus $8/user on Starter or $16/user on Pro. A 6-person crew is about $98/month on Starter and about $146/month on Pro. Clox is $47/month for the same six people, includes the first three users in the $29 base, and puts every feature on one plan instead of splitting them across tiers.

02

Scheduling, geofences, and time-off are included, not gated to a higher tier

On Workyard, job scheduling, unlimited project geofences, labor cost reporting, and time-off management sit on the Pro tier at $16/user. Clox includes geofenced worksites, scheduling with enforcement windows, projects and worksite tagging, and PTO on its single plan, so you do not have to move up a tier to get them.

03

A public proof-of-presence verifier no rival cleanly matches

GPS on any tool, Workyard or Clox, comes from the worker's phone, so it is a strong deterrent rather than something foolproof. Clox adds a tamper-evident, signed and hash-chained punch ledger with a public /verify page, so a punch record can be independently checked later. Workyard does not offer a comparable public verifier.
